The Power Behind the Punch
We went with a 220V rating for a simple reason: it’s the standard in most industrial plants. That means you can plug this thing in without messing around with extra transformers. It keeps your wiring clean and your control gear simple. And the size? We made it to fit where other heaters can’t. The lengths run from about 300mm to 600mm, with a slim profile. It slips into tight spots that bulky elements could only dream of. The wattage is matched to the tube length and the temperature you’re aiming for. A shorter tube with high wattage gives you intense heat in a small footprint. But here’s the thing: that kind of power means you need to plan for heat management. Your machine’s cooling and shielding have to be up to the task.
The Inside Story: What Makes It Tick
Peek inside the quartz tube, and you’ll find the carbon fiber filament. It’s the heart of the operation, holding its own at high temperatures and keeping its resistance steady, shift after shift. Then there’s the halogen cycle. It’s a clever trick that keeps the filament clean by putting the evaporated material right back where it belongs. This keeps the heat output stable over the life of the heater. And the quartz tube? It handles sudden temperature shifts like a champ and stays crystal clear for that infrared energy. We use R7s or SK15 terminals because they’re reliable and handle the current without breaking a sweat. They’re designed for the heat and vibration of industrial life. You wire it up, and you’re good to go. No worries about loose contacts or hot spots slowing you down.
Where This Beast Shines
This heater is for the jobs that need a quick heat-up and precise control in a small space. Think plastic processing, sealing, or component testing. Places where you need heat that’s fast, reliable, and repeatable. The carbon fiber design gives you that lightning-fast response. The compact size lets you get heat into places larger heaters just can’t reach. But there’s one thing to keep in mind. That intense heat density is powerful, but it also means you need to plan your mounting and spacing carefully. Make sure you give nearby components enough room to breathe. Get that right, and you have a heater you can count on, day in and day out.
